Withdrawal from Courses after Drop/Add Period. A student may withdraw from a course by filling out a withdrawal form with the Dean of Student Services, Dean of Instruction or Advisor. In unusual circumstances, i.e. a serious student illness, the withdrawal may be processed via telephone and/or fax.
A student wishing to withdraw from all courses must officially request withdrawal by submitted a Request to Withdraw from University form. Failure to request withdrawal will result in failing grades. If youre thinking about suspending or withdrawing, you need to speak to your uni or college. Theyll give you advice and help you make the best decision.
If you must withdraw, always withdraw officially It is preferable to withdraw by meeting with an advisor. Its important to make sure that your official withdrawal was processed. If you cant meet with an advisor, you can usually also officially withdraw from classes using your online student account.
